What Does Getting Organized Sound Like?

In the organizing profession, we often ask our clients what organization looks and feels like to them.  It helps to create a vision for the project and is a great motivator.  But what does it sound like?

Do you need an extra inspirational kick in the pants to get organized?  NAPSI recently posted this article on Music to Get Organized By.   Among the recommendations are classic titles such as “Come Together” by the Beatles along with more recent songs for getting in the groove like Sheryl Crow’s “A Change Would Do You Good” or “Throw It All Away” from Brandi Carlile. And, yes, even the Queen of Pop makes the list with “Express Yourself”.  My personal fave for getting started is “Feeling Good” by Michael Buble.
